Scott Hall’s ex-wife Dana has claimed that Triple H and Shawn Michaels ignored her at a celebration of the late wrestling star’s life.
Speaking on Monte & The Pharaoh, Dana reflected on her efforts to help Hall through his struggles with addiction and the involvement of his friends in The Kliq.
Although she questioned their maturity, Dana said she did not believe the group had simply abandoned him. She also acknowledged how difficult it could become to know what to do.
“I don’t think they grew up. I don’t think any of them have grown up, really, but I mean, I don’t think they left him on his own either, really.”
“I mean, I tried everything to try to save that man. Like, everything.”
Asked whether members of The Kliq had expressed concern and spoken with her about Hall, Dana said Kevin Nash was her main contact. However, she claimed their own involvement in drinking and drug use made those conversations difficult to take seriously.
“I mean, people were concerned, yes, but they were the people that were doing it with him, so it was hard to take serious. It was mostly Kevin [Nash] that I talked to about it. I know one time, like, I sent him and Shawn [Michaels] on, like, a little mission, they were going to do an intervention when he was with this girl, but I think they ended up drinking and getting high with him when they got to the girl’s house. So, it was a bust.”
Dana said she also sought help from people outside that circle, including Marc Mero.
“I would always reach out to Marc Mero and just anybody that wasn’t one of his drinking, drugging friends and all that. None of them guys.”
The interviewer then asked whether Triple H had spoken with her about Hall’s situation, referencing WWE’s support for his rehabilitation.
Dana responded by describing her experience at Hall’s celebration of life, alleging that neither Triple H nor Michaels approached her.
“No. At the celebration of life, all the guys were there, as you showed the picture, and Paul [Triple H] and Shawn Michaels didn’t even acknowledge me. They didn’t come up and say one word to me. They completely blew me off, ignored me. They acted like I was invisible.”
